Commit Graph

  • 00895fc7ab Don't send json text on MC 1.7 Luck 2017-03-06 18:22:11 +00:00
  • 07f38aa283 Fix possible issue with context conversion Luck 2017-03-05 22:56:00 +00:00
  • ecf1d3790c Fix issue where group nodes could be unset using the permission commands, and where users with per-server groups wouldn't be assigned to the default group globally Luck 2017-03-05 19:05:05 +00:00
  • 53c9e5bb4a Fix race condition with Bukkit join handling where players are denied entry but subsequently login slightly later Luck 2017-03-05 00:59:44 +00:00
  • b20b03113a Fix groupmanager global group migration on windows systems Luck 2017-03-01 21:26:20 +00:00
  • ec8273aa9f Change bungeecord leave event priority to wait longer before unloading data Luck 2017-02-26 21:53:03 +00:00
  • 2862f0dfae Fix creating delimiter patterns Luck 2017-02-26 21:28:40 +00:00
  • fd4963c74b Fix getUuid and getName API methods returning null for User, Group and Track instances Luck 2017-02-26 20:46:37 +00:00
  • df99ef4481 misc cleanup Luck 2017-02-26 12:43:35 +00:00
  • 35d1057673 Refactor sponge commands to use the proxied interfaces (closes #197) Luck 2017-02-26 11:55:59 +00:00
  • e6a90a18c4 Sort subjects properly Luck 2017-02-26 01:16:54 +00:00
  • 26afb69a14 Cleanup LuckPermsSubjectData (fixes #194) Luck 2017-02-26 01:00:02 +00:00
  • e8c0c43e9d misc cleanup Luck 2017-02-24 19:31:27 +00:00
  • 1707f333bf update javadocs link in readme Luck 2017-02-23 21:59:43 +00:00
  • 6798fb21b2 Events rewrite, remove most deprecated API methods (v3.0) Luck 2017-02-19 14:57:06 +00:00
  • 89ff3b169b Fix bukkit child permission handling to not include permissions with no children & cleanup permission registration Luck 2017-02-18 21:01:09 +00:00
  • abddb265be ensure all bukkit permissions are registered on startup Luck 2017-02-18 08:50:06 +00:00
  • b328fa74a7 Clarify thrown exception when a null context is returned Luck 2017-02-16 21:45:43 +00:00
  • f97aa651a0 Fix NPE caused by generating the wrong ExtractedContexts type - closes #185 Luck 2017-02-16 21:43:27 +00:00
  • 8d86eed0a7 Don't bother adding checks to the listener queue if no listeners are registered Luck 2017-02-15 19:39:24 +00:00
  • 05f906a759 Add /lp tree command - closes #175 Luck 2017-02-15 19:21:27 +00:00
  • 4b16be1b75 Fix setting chat meta with Vault, remove unnecessary permissible recalculations & general cleanup Luck 2017-02-15 12:53:52 +00:00
  • bd97a7c5d2 Respect prefix option set in subject - closes #149 Luck 2017-02-14 17:11:17 +00:00
  • a3a23d8870 Remove redundant SQL queries and fix issue where multiple uuids could be mapped to the same username - fixes #179 Luck 2017-02-14 16:23:54 +00:00
  • 30bddceac5 import log should be sent to console too Luck 2017-02-13 16:26:41 +00:00
  • 989a2cc89c Make the bukkit command manager more accessible Luck 2017-02-13 12:53:22 +00:00
  • 3f17e8c3c8 Test verbose filters before registering them (#178) Luck 2017-02-12 17:19:16 +00:00
  • 140e6b08ca Apply regex perms before wildcards Luck 2017-02-11 12:12:16 +00:00
  • 6a39b721ba Fix sponge service returning subjects in reverse priority order Luck 2017-02-09 23:00:48 +00:00
  • 1df6f4b9df Allow negated group permissions Luck 2017-02-08 21:04:34 +00:00
  • 9493fb3a7a Switch SpongeGroup meta handling to use MetaHolder - closes #171 Luck 2017-02-06 22:38:03 +00:00
  • 0d1f3b855f Ignore commented lines on dump imports & add annotations to export files - closes #169 Luck 2017-02-05 09:58:00 +00:00
  • 0982154a15 "Explaination" --> "Explanation" (#168) Michael Vorburger 2017-02-04 23:32:34 +01:00
  • 378f3f5efa Fix NPE for vault getUserMeta when defaultValue is null and the LP value is also null Luck 2017-02-04 17:45:26 +00:00
  • 9b8d6e1dc7 Modify node escaping to use "\" characters, and remove all limits on node/server/world strings - closes #166 Luck 2017-02-04 12:18:45 +00:00
  • 6540c695de Add configurable duration handling when a holder already has a temporary permission/parent/option set - closes #152 Luck 2017-02-03 22:24:42 +00:00
  • 1d71ec07be fix option lookups in specific contexts returning as global instead Luck 2017-02-03 17:18:18 +00:00
  • c837dd5cc8 fix jedis shading - closes #158 Luck 2017-02-02 16:00:18 +00:00
  • bc52e4da0e Fix OPs disabled message Luck 2017-02-02 15:58:34 +00:00
  • f0b4040458 Fix Sponge PEX meta migration weightings Luck 2017-02-02 15:33:15 +00:00
  • d804c4be2a fix build Luck 2017-02-02 15:16:08 +00:00
  • ede413a213 Fix import/export handling - closes #159 Luck 2017-02-02 15:13:44 +00:00
  • 9cee319ed9 Cleanup all migration commands - closes #63 Luck 2017-02-01 18:41:15 +00:00
  • f7b281f655 Fix build Luck 2017-01-31 12:32:18 +00:00
  • 8dbb083b90 Fix migration log being sent to the console twice Luck 2017-01-31 12:29:06 +00:00
  • 0be6d658ed Refactor plugin and scheduler interfaces Luck 2017-01-31 12:14:32 +00:00
  • 1efce41767 Fix search command page number Luck 2017-01-30 20:13:10 +00:00
  • da23b6ea9a Fix search command page number Luck 2017-01-30 20:08:48 +00:00
  • a61d3b3fd4 Fix sponge PEX/PM migration issue with defaults Luck 2017-01-29 21:56:09 +00:00
  • ab9284b80f Use reflection in the #getAllKeys method instead of a list Luck 2017-01-29 14:52:42 +00:00
  • 424af27a47 Change update messages to account for more than just redis messaging Luck 2017-01-29 11:09:11 +00:00
  • 5039a05055 Update readme Luck 2017-01-27 20:37:27 +00:00
  • d150b22eae fix NPE on login Luck 2017-01-26 21:05:44 +00:00
  • a617675771 prettify the verbose paste output Luck 2017-01-26 19:47:46 +00:00
  • f27034bb35 Pull git commit id once only - should improve build time Luck 2017-01-26 13:55:06 +00:00
  • 86b203c21b Compile with shaded redis version - fixes #150 Luck 2017-01-26 13:54:23 +00:00
  • 73c5a1ad9b Fix apache pool2 jar not loading correctly - closes #150 Luck 2017-01-25 22:07:50 +00:00
  • 81c71777cb Fix some usage messages Luck 2017-01-24 21:48:47 +00:00
  • 599072eef6 Fix null config values throwing exception - closes #147 Luck 2017-01-24 20:13:18 +00:00
  • 02ea3afbe9 Add "!" delimiter to verbose matching Luck 2017-01-23 22:47:39 +00:00
  • 0c1a2e82bf implement verbose expression matching Luck 2017-01-23 22:43:52 +00:00
  • f89fb87c92 Log the file name when I/O fails Luck 2017-01-23 21:15:25 +00:00
  • 98d6cf842a reword check result message slightly Luck 2017-01-23 21:08:27 +00:00
  • 69dc02b2c2 Add /lp check <user> <permission> command Luck 2017-01-23 21:03:58 +00:00
  • 7d1a3d32e9 Fix login NPE when async tasks run after the event has been fully handled Luck 2017-01-23 16:22:11 +00:00
  • d93cc826b2 Fix backwards compatibility with redis Luck 2017-01-22 22:49:11 +00:00
  • 8025f3a082 Fix all users sharing the same meta state Luck 2017-01-22 22:19:29 +00:00
  • 247871f678 Cancel messaging task when the message is sent Luck 2017-01-22 21:47:57 +00:00
  • 327c8b83be Implement BungeeCord & LilyPad messaging services - closes #142 Luck 2017-01-22 21:46:22 +00:00
  • 0f8c334de8 FIx stacking backwards compatibility Luck 2017-01-22 19:01:34 +00:00
  • 292d4cd450 Implement stacking prefixes - closes #60 Luck 2017-01-22 18:23:08 +00:00
  • 38d1c9974b Soften server checking regex - also towards #143 Luck 2017-01-22 16:36:06 +00:00
  • 0be7300677 Fix node shorthand parsing - closes #143 Luck 2017-01-22 16:29:52 +00:00
  • c03585aeca Fix using UTF-8 characters with MySQL - closes #129 Luck 2017-01-22 12:19:29 +00:00
  • d39dad3287 Fix config reloading causing ClassCastExceptions Luck 2017-01-22 11:58:48 +00:00
  • 0a3ca3affe Add /lp reloadconfig command - closes #100 Luck 2017-01-21 20:14:25 +00:00
  • b7cf0e6bc7 Refactor config handling - towards #100 Luck 2017-01-21 15:36:13 +00:00
  • 7430013cc3 don't unload sponge data when a player quits Luck 2017-01-20 20:02:42 +00:00
  • 6dd093fe72 fix API ClassCastException Luck 2017-01-19 21:29:54 +00:00
  • 8a8d6f16ae Return subjects in priority order - related CodeCrafter47/BungeeTabListPlus#175 Luck 2017-01-19 21:09:44 +00:00
  • 2e16844141 Remove console only commands - closes #137 Luck 2017-01-19 20:39:09 +00:00
  • a152cc47c7 Fix bukkit login handling - closes #110 Luck 2017-01-19 20:04:22 +00:00
  • 241507228f Colorize console info messages Luck 2017-01-19 19:51:41 +00:00
  • 8aa7d272fa Include license file in the jars Luck 2017-01-19 19:03:59 +00:00
  • 01ac5382ea Prevent some shutdown exceptions - closes #136 Luck 2017-01-19 18:56:04 +00:00
  • 02b88a8357 Maybe fix default assignment parsing error with sponge Luck 2017-01-18 22:40:25 +00:00
  • c99d6556db Fix issues with default assignment loading on Sponge Luck 2017-01-18 21:37:41 +00:00
  • 1db777cd31 Remove world cache - fixes #135 Luck 2017-01-18 21:05:14 +00:00
  • aea44fc8bc API changes for 2.17 - closes #123 Luck 2017-01-16 20:01:41 +00:00
  • c0da9d49d9 make clickable message invert filter more specific Luck 2017-01-16 16:55:59 +00:00
  • ce42573f43 Properly invalidate user caches when defaults chance - fixes #118 Luck 2017-01-15 17:47:59 +00:00
  • 148fe4c729 Make prefix/suffix string optional in the meta remove commands - related to #83 Luck 2017-01-15 15:11:35 +00:00
  • 32fd484b58 Change promote / demote behaviour at the end of tracks - towards #112 Luck 2017-01-15 13:22:50 +00:00
  • 7d24e748b7 Fix reading and writing UTF-8 characters from storage files - closes #129 Luck 2017-01-15 12:17:54 +00:00
  • f1a1612f5d Subscribe to default permissions too Luck 2017-01-14 23:49:45 +00:00
  • 6501e5cf8d Fix bukkit permission subscriptions Luck 2017-01-14 23:18:48 +00:00
  • cd4a684613 Fix demote command not removing old group Luck 2017-01-14 08:27:09 +00:00
  • d06fda6d9d Add /lp search command Luck 2017-01-13 20:11:25 +00:00
  • 139010e75b Fix repo Luck 2017-01-12 21:59:38 +00:00
  • 7638b07e34 bump fanciful version Luck 2017-01-12 21:48:16 +00:00